"In Early Modern Norwegian folklore (16th-18th Century), it is a gigantic sea monster said to reside off the coast of Norway and Iceland in the North Sea or northern Atlantic Ocean. It was described as being as large as a small island. When it would dive back into the ocean, it would create a giant whirlpool which could suck any ship down with it. The Kraken was usually depicted as a giant octopus with its tentacles wrapped all around a ship. Kraken is the definitive article of krake, which means \"twisted\" or some sickly animal in Norwegian. It even included as an organism in Carolus Linneaus' Systema Naturae (1735), a taxonomic index of all organisms from which scientific nomenclature and taxonomy were inspired, however later editions excluded the Kraken. The Kraken was also the name of an 1830 poem by Alfred Tennyson, also about the creature."@en . . . . "0"^^ . . . . . "0"^^ . "83"^^ . . . . "Tend\u00EAncia"@pt . . "900"^^ . "Coins"@en . "The Kraken (/\u02C8kre\u026Ak\u0259n/ or /\u02C8kr\u0251\u02D0k\u0259n/)[1] is a legendary sea monster of large proportions that is said to dwell off the coasts of Norway and Greenland. The legend may have originated from sightings of giant squid that are estimated to grow to 12\u201315 m (40\u201350 ft) in length, including the tentacles.[2][3] The sheer size and fearsome appearance attributed to the kraken have made it a common ocean-dwelling monster in various fictional works. The kraken also eats relative fish in the seas as well as crill and humans. Kraken have been mistaken for North Atlantic giant octopi that regularly come up against sperm whales. The problem with this assumption is that the Kraken as a mythological figure is much larger than even the 30-foot long giant squid. However, squids having no skeleton thus no growth limit, some assume that 100 to 150 ft long -or more- specimen could explain all the legends, testimonies and large wounds observed on old sperm whales. A massive, 60 foot tentacle that washed ashore in the late 1800's suggests that there may be massive squids lurking in the bowels of our seas. See the extensive studies of famous cryptozoologist Bernard Heuvelmans on the matter."@en . . . . "Kraken"@en . . "Kraken are sea monsters of giant proportions that are said to dwell off the coasts of Norway and Iceland and are found in folklore and mythology from that region. In some sources, only \"the Kraken\" is present, rather than an entire species. In the original mythological sources, the Kraken is always depicted as an octopus of huge size, not as a squid of huge size. Squids of enormous size actually exist (giant squid and colossal squid), although these are nowhere near the size the Kraken is described to be. Giant squids are found in the area that is said to be the homeland of the Kraken and the origin of the fiction of the creature, and so would make a likely candidate for a real-life basis to the mythological being. Despite this obvious link however, some assert the existence of a yet-unknown species of gigantic octopus, to explain the Kraken, as well as other mythological or folkloristic sea monsters with octopus-like anatomy, such as the Lusca, and the globsters. To assume the position that this species exists, one has to take the mythological descriptions of size and anatomy of these beings at face value, discounting the much smaller and anatomically different species of giant squids as an explanation that was over time embelished with fictional interpretations."@en . . "In 1999, Six Flags Great Adventure spent $42 million on new attractions including a prototype Floorless Coaster by Bolliger & Mabillard, Medusa (later Bizarro).[2] The immediate popularity of the ride,[3] led to SeaWorld Orlando and three other amusement parks to announce plans to install Floorless Coasters in 2000;[4] aside from the announcement of Kraken on May 6, 1999,[5] Six Flags Discovery Kingdom announced Medusa, Geauga Lake announced Dominator, and Six Flags Fiesta Texas announced Superman: Krypton Coaster.[4] Kraken was announced as costing approximately $18\u201320 million.[6] Kraken's announcement more than one year out from its opening was an attempt by the park to drive international attendance.[6][7] Construction for the ride was well underway in January 2000.[8] During construction, Superior Rigging & Erection was responsible for erecting the supports and track of the roller coaster.[9] On June 1, 2000, Kraken officially opened to the public.[10] At the time of opening Kraken held the record for the tallest and longest roller coaster in the state of Florida. It held this record until 2006 when Disney's Animal Kingdom opened the 4,424-foot-long (1,348 m) Expedition Everest.[11]"@en . "4.5"^^ . . "Kraken"@de . "140"^^ . "20"^^ . "Kraken are mythical sea monsters of gargantuan size, said to have dwelt off the coasts of Norway and Iceland. The sheer size and fearsome appearance attributed to the beasts have made them common ocean-dwelling monsters in various fictional works (see Kraken in popular culture). The legend may actually have originated from sightings of real giant squid that are variously estimated to grow to 13\u201315 m (40\u201350 ft) in length, including the tentacles. These creatures normally live at great depths, but have been sighted at the surface and reportedly have \"attacked\" ships. Kraken is the definite article form of krake, a Scandinavian word designating an unhealthy animal, or something twisted. In modern German, Krake (plural and declined singular: Kraken) means octopus, but can also refer to the legendary Kraken."@en . "Uncommon"@en . . . "Gargantuan"@en . . . "Once Upon a Time"@en .
